If using PoE+ power, should I choose Cat6 AWG24 or Cat6 AWG23 cable?

Hi @bradX

The AWG23 cable has thicker conductors inside, which makes it better for handling PoE. However, this also makes the overall cable thicker, making it harder to handle and work with.

The AWG24 cable has thinner conductors and so is easier to work with and will handle PoE/PoE+ for small-scale, residential installations.
